How is socialism different from capitalism?​

Respuesta :

lunamoonyyy lunamoonyyy
  • 03-03-2021

Answer:

Capitalism is based on individual initiative and favors market mechanisms over government intervention, while socialism is based on government planning and limitations on private control of resources.
